We had to honor and privilege to speak with Maggie Ntim, known to many as the ‘Connector’ from Queens, New York has built her brand as a Sports and Entertainment Sponsorship and Partnership Maven. We spoke about her career which has included successfully navigating sponsorship and partnership deals for sports, entertainment, and technology companies including working with such talent as 50 Cent, Nas, Kylian Mbappe, and the Late Nipsey Hussle.
She spoke about her time working for Universal Music Group, G-Unit Records, Madison Square Garden and Coca-Cola and having worked on both 2018 and 2019 FIFA Men’s and Women World Cup.
She continues her success as an entrepreneur by serving as Founder/FIFA Agent in her own marketing, management, soccer/football player representation, and experiential events company, Trinity 3 Agency. Trinity 3 Agency’s roster of work includes working with clients in NWSL,English Premier League,French Ligue 1, USL Championship, and Bundesliga leagues as well as FIFA, and MLS.
As one of the first African American female soccer/football agents, she’s on a mission to recruit more minority women agents, and continue to advocate for more minorities in sports.
